MTP 11: Aba Ebong, his upbringing in Nigeria, divine intervention, personal transformation, power of prayer and fearless faith

Aba is a Professor of Electrical and Computer Engineering at the University of North Carolina Charlotte, [email protected]. He reveals his deep-rooted love for the Word of God which was shaped by his upbringing. He has witnessed divine interventions in his health and others’. As a professor, Aba ministers to students, sharing his faith and experiencing miraculous moments of healing. He emphasizes the importance of personal spiritual growth and encourages others to initiate spiritual conversations by allowing the Word of God to guide and embolden them.

Chapters

1. Chapter 1: Introduction and Background - Meeting Aba during a campus visit at UNC Charlotte and the theme of Aba's love for the word of God. - Aba shares insights into his upbringing in Nigeria and the early influence of scripture in his life. (00:00:00)

2. Chapter 2: Personal Faith Journey (4:36 - 11:12) - Aba discusses the transformative moment during college when a specific Bible verse deeply impacted his perspective on godliness and contentment. - He reflects on his reliance on God's healing power. (00:04:36)

3. Chapter 3: Ministry and Spiritual Encounters (11:13 - 19:48) - Aba shares anecdotes of ministering to students and witnessing miraculous healings through prayer. (00:11:13)

4. Chapter 4: Practical Advice and Closing Thoughts (19:49 - End) - Aba offers advice on initiating spiritual conversations and prioritizing spiritual nourishment through regular engagement with scripture. - The interview concludes with reflections. (00:19:49)
